Staff Product Designer
About this role
- As a Staff Product Designer on the Network team at [REDACTED], you’ll design the experiences that introduce millions of people to [REDACTED] and help them build lasting professional relationships throughout their careers
- You’ll own the end-to-end experience across acquisition, onboarding, activation, referrals, and network growth—creating intuitive, engaging experiences that help users discover opportunities, connect with their communities, and realize value from their very first interaction
- This team sits at the heart of [REDACTED]’s growth strategy, shaping how users first discover the platform, build their professional network, and develop habits that keep them coming back
- You’ll work on high-impact consumer experiences where exceptional craft, experimentation, and user psychology come together to drive meaningful business outcomes. As a Staff Designer, you’ll help define the future of the [REDACTED] network while partnering closely with product, engineering, data science, marketing, and brand to build products that millions of people use
- Partner closely with product, engineering, marketing, data science, and content teams to define problems, shape product strategy, and deliver exceptional consumer experiences
- Own design end-to-end, from early concept through post-launch iteration: user flows, interaction prototypes, high-fidelity mocks, and collaboration through implementation
- Design experiences across acquisition, onboarding, activation, referrals, and network growth that help users quickly discover value and build lasting engagement
- Tackle complex, ambiguous consumer design problems by translating behavioral insights and user needs into simple, intuitive experiences
- Rapidly iterate through wireframes, prototypes, and experiments to validate ideas and optimize conversion, engagement, and retention
- Partner with cross-functional teams to design and refine growth experiments across landing pages, onboarding flows, referral programs, viral mechanics, and conversion touchpoints
- Obsess over craft, bringing a strong point of view on visual design, interaction design, and systems thinking while maintaining a relentless focus on user outcomes
Benefits
- Health Insurance: Comprehensive medical , dental, and vision coverage
- Fertility and family forming: Through a partnership, [REDACTED] offers comprehensive family benefits, including infertility treatments and a $15K stipend, to its employees.
- LGTBQ+ coverage: All medical plans cover transgender services.
- Mental health: Discounts on a variety of wellness apps and an Employee Assistance Program with access to five free counseling sessions.
- Tax savings: Tax-advantaged benefits to save money on healthcare, dependent care, and other expenses.
- Life & disability insurance: Essential benefits and automatic coverage with basic life insurance, plus short-term and long-term disability coverage.
- 401k match: Dollar-for-dollar match up to 1% of pay, with a max of $1,200 per year.
- Equity: Our equity program includes grants at hire, refresher grants after two years of tenure, and grants alongside promotions.
- Financial management: [REDACTED] partners to provide free professional financial planning services.
- Learning & development: Employees are provided with an annual stipend to use towards professional development, career development workshops, manager trainings, and 1-on-1 coaching through external partnerships
- Community leader support: Employee Resource Group leaders are compensated with a quarterly bonus for the high-impact work the role requires
- Parental leave: Leaves of 16 weeks for birth-giving parents and 10 weeks for non-birth-giving parents; the policy applies to adoptions as well. [REDACTED] also partners to provide one-on-one coaching on preparing for leave and coming back from leave
- Flexible time off: No accrued time off or waiting period to take vacation. Two paid flexible holiday days off to observe holidays that closely align with religious, cultural, and personal needs
- Sabbatical: Paid six-week sabbatical to recharge and reset beginning at six years of continuous, full-time employment, and every four years thereafter
- Volunteer time off: Two days off for social and civil activism, volunteer work, and/or any related activities, including attending and participating in protests
